All, There is a flock of warblers along the Pheasant Branch creek corridor trail just east of the Parmenter Street bridge that includes PRAIRIE WARBLER, BLACK-THROATED BLUE WARBLER, BLACKBURNIAN WARBLER, BLACK-THROATD GREEEN, PINE WARBLER, and MORE! I didn't bring my camera gear, but two other photographers got photographs of the PRAIRIE WARBLER. Full report later. Mike M.
